Check out this offering from www.Operationcheckpoint.com, a Web site devoted to "airport security education for children":

http://infowars.com/images/toy01.jpg

http://infowars.com/images/toy02.jpg


Scan It®is an educational and creative play toy that helps children become acclimated with airport and public spaces security. The device is both a fun toy and an educational tool. It detects metal objects and simulates an X-ray scan via a functioning conveyor belt that glides articles over its metal detector path. When metallic items are present the unit beeps and lights up.
